Pull to refresh
25
Тимур @tibaltread⁠-⁠only

User

Send message

Internet Explorer Platform Preview 4. Обзор

Reading time3 min
Views952
Сегодня команда разработки IE9 объявила о выпуске новой версии IE9 Platform Preview.



Скачать можно тут ie.microsoft.com/testdrive (номер версии 9.0.7916.6000).

Напомню, что Platform Preview — это специальная версия, предназначенная для разработчиков. Она содержит в себе только движок рендеринга и движок javascript (+инструменты разработчика) и не содержит традиционного UI браузера.

После выхода IE9 PP4 следущая на очереди — бета версия.

Что нового в IE9 PP4?


Если кратко, то увеличение скорости, улучшение поддержки стандартов, фиксы багов и новые тесты и примеры.
Читать дальше →

ЛикБез по патентам (продолжение)

Reading time6 min
Views9.7K
В первой части статьи мы поговорили о том, какие бывают патенты, кто такие тролли и как начинается патентная тяжба, с обещанием, что мы продолжим тему. Дальше я расскажу о том, как идет процесс спора, о чем мечтает тролль и каковы методы борьбы против патентного троллинга.
Читать дальше →

API Я.ру (бета)

Reading time3 min
Views5.2K
Внимание: пост для разработчиков! Представители других профессий могут быть несовместимы с текстом и проявлять при прочтении поведенческие признаки скуки.
Мы — разработчики Яндекса — внимательно слушаем, о чём нас просят пользователи, а также другие разработчики. Конечно, мы не всесильны и не можем обеспечить счастья сразу всем, но нам очень приятно, когда получается сделать что-то хорошее. Вот как сегодня. Мы открываем в публичное бета-тестирование не один, а сразу два сервиса:
  • API для нашего любимого блогохостинга — Я.ру.
  • сервис OAuth-авторизации для этого и других наших API
Читать дальше →

Сравнение алгоритмов поиска маршрутов в StarCraft и StarCraft 2

Reading time4 min
Views16K
Те кто играли в бета-версию Starcraft 2 наверняка заметили, как изменился алгоритм поиска путей движения юнитов. Многое из сказанного в статье основано на личных оценках. Я не программировал ни BroodWar, ни StarCraft 2 и некоторые выводы будут основаны на моих догадках. Также не верьте на 100% моим словам, постарайтесь сделать собственные заключения. В статье будут как факты, так и домыслы.

Перевод статьи The Mechanics of Starcraft 2 Pathfinding

Читать дальше →

Отмена запретов Copyright Office

Reading time1 min
Views652
 U.S. Copyright Office раз в 3 года пересматривает запрещенные вещи. После недавнего пересмотра стало легальным (fair use) следующее:

1. Избавление от шифрования на DVD, с целью использования для обучения или критики.

2. Запуск програм, не разрешенных официально оператором/производителем телефона. Например, jailbreaking iphone-а.

3. Использование программ, позволяющих использовать телефон залоченный на определенную сеть под другой сетью.

4. Взлом защиты игр с целью проверки безопасности.

5. Взлом программ, защищенных при помощи hardware средств, если эти средства больше не производятся.

6. Чтение книг вслух при помощи программ (для слепых), даже если книга защищена DRM.

По информации  CrunchGear

Ожидания от Google Chrome 6 и наброски Chromium 7

Reading time3 min
Views1.5K
Хотите сверхбыстрый браузер? Я тоже. Хотите веб-приложения и полноценное внедрение HTML5? Я тоже. Но приходится ждать. А по некоторым аспектам и долго ждать, ибо работа титаническая.

Обычно в разработке программного обеспечения, подходит момент, когда программисты должны отвлечь свое внимание от добавления прикольной новой технологии к тому, чтобы обеспечить полную работоспособность всего имеющегося функционала. Этот момент, названный кодовым замораживанием, наступил в шестой «вехе» Google Chrome.
Читать дальше →

Яндекс.Деньги и MasterCard Prepaid — для любых покупок

Reading time2 min
Views21K
Мы давно мечтали о том, чтобы Яндекс.Деньгами можно было пользоваться для покупок в любых онлайн-магазинах. Вообще любых — от тех, что доставляют экзотические товары из дальних стран, до огромных международных аукционов. И вот сегодня мы сделали к этой цели очередной большой шаг — начали продавать виртуальные карты MasterCard Prepaid.

Вам нужно выписать муранские бусины прямо из Венеции или кастаньеты ручной работы — из Испании? Заказать на Amazon.com редкую книгу или поймать на eBay раритетную старинную фотокамеру? Или просто покупать всевозможную технику, билеты, одежду или украшения в любых иностранных магазинах? Легко! Заходите на сайт Яндекс.Денег, мгновенно оформляете виртуальную карту MasterCard ровно на нужную сумму и сразу в нужной валюте (долларах, евро или рублях) — и немедленно оплачиваете ею свою драгоценную покупку точно так же, как обычной пластиковой картой.

Читать дальше →

Двойной клик на элементах, которые можно потаскать

Reading time1 min
Views1.5K
Уже очень давно у меня в браузере установлен UserJS-скрипт, позволяющий изменять размер полей ввода. Сама эта функция есть в некоторых браузерах изначально, но есть у этого скрипта один нюанс:

image

Да, это функция «double-click to reset dimensions». Она вызывает привыкание, и теперь на любом элементе, который возможно подвигать, я на автомате делаю даблклик в надежде, что он примет либо оптимальное, либо первоначальное положение.
Читать дальше →

Макхост: как вернуть свой домен (кроме .RU)

Reading time2 min
Views2.8K
Раз уж макхост раздает хостинг, то вот моя статья. (Написал черновик, ждал чем всё закончится, да и забыл.) История из жизни о том, как вернуть контроль над доменом, зарегистрированным через Макхост. Возврат доменов RU уже обсуждался здесь, а я расскажу о прохождении аналогичного квеста с иностранными доменами.

Предыстория

Мои сайты жили на Макхосте до 16 апреля. Когда произошло второе отключение, сайты я перенес на другой хостинг. Заодно решил контролировать домены напрямую, через админку регистратора. Два домена RU были перенесены легко: зарегистрировался на Webnames, попросил Макхост передать управление на мой аккаунт, что и было сделано. Оставался еще один домен .MOBI, к счастью действующего сайта на нем не было.

Level 1

В Webnames сказали, что нужен код авторизации, который можно узнать у Макхоста или у регистратора. Обратился в Макхост, ответил сотрудник с редким именем Пульпен Флюп. Диалог взорвал мозг:
— Как получить код авторизации для домена ****.mobi?
— Мы не выдаем код, вы можете управлять доменом через нас.
— Каким образом можно управлять доменом через вас, не используя при этом хостинг?
— Необходимо использовать услуги хостинга.
Придется обращаться к регистратору…
Читать дальше →

Вышла версия 1.0 фреймворка Tornado

Reading time1 min
Views1.6K
image

Популярный проект, по созданию неблокирующего web-сервера и «сопутствующего» фреймворка на языке Python, объявил о релизе версии 1.0.

Скачать новую версию можно тут: github.com/downloads/facebook/tornado/tornado-1.0.tar.gz

По сравнению с последним релизом версии 0.2, было добавлено множество новшеств,

— возможность запуска WSGI-приложений, под управлением сервера Tornado (например приложения Django и CherryPy)
— улучшенная производительность в MacOS X (с использованием kqueue) и экспериментальная поддержка win32
— переписан класс AsyncHTTPClient
— поддержка .mo файлов в модуле локализации
— поддержка пре-форкинга для запуска нескольких процессов Tornado
— поддержка SSL и gzip в HTTP-сервере

И многое другое.

Вертикальные табы в Chrome-dev

Reading time1 min
Views9.5K
Являясь давно поклонником firefox дополнения tree style tab, мне временами жутко не хватает чего-то подобного для chrome. Сегодня прочитал что в dev ветку добавили такую возможность.



Чтобы опробовать сие нововведение, надо к параметрам запуска добавить --enable-vertical-tabs. После запуска chrome шёлкнуть правой кнопкой мышки по табам и выбрать «Use Side Tab». Рендеринг глючит, поэтому надо изменить размер окна чтобы всё стало в порядке.

Для пользователей Linux пока недоступно.

Обработка Excel файлов с использованием Python

Reading time4 min
Views208K
image
По работе пришлось столкнуться с задачей обработки xls файлов средствами python. Немного по гуглив, я натолкнулся на несколько библиотек, с помощью которых можно работать с файлами excel.
Читать дальше

Type Folly — изумительно простой онлайн редактор CSS3

Reading time2 min
Views2.7K



По собственной инициативе выкладываю на суд сообщества проект моего друга, со сложно выговариваемым именем Mircea Piturca.

Встречайте: Type Folly — очень простой и удобный онлайн редактор CSS. Для новичков самое оно.

UPD: Автор внес изменения и поправил баги. Спасибо Хабрасообщству.

Или если верстальщик заболел, например...

Французские и английские борцы с файлообменом не знают, что делать дальше

Reading time2 min
Views1.8K
image

Помню, несколько месяцев назад, после принятия "закона трех ударов" во Франции, во многих публикациях зазвучали немного растерянные нотки — что же теперь, дескать, будет с файлообменом? Кроме того, чуть более года назад, начались проблемы у «Пиратской бухты» — причем проблемы очень значительные, на этот раз никто не грозил пальчиком, все закончилось гораздо хуже (об этом можно почитать здесь). Ну, а во Франции так вообще борцы с файлообменом почувствовали себя героями, которым до победы — один шаг. Но шаг что-то никто не делал и не делает. Но вот, в июне, на пресс-конференции было заявлено, что агентство HADOPI, которое должно отслеживать «преступников», уже готово взяться за дело. И снова — просто слова. В чем же дело?

Читать дальше →

Краткая история компьютерной иконографии

Reading time5 min
Views9.1K
Краткая история компьютерной иконографии

С семидесятых годов прошлого века самые обычные компьютерные иконки прошли долгий и тернистый путь. Эта статья – попытка собрать коллекцию иконок, иллюстрирующую развитие компьютерной иконографии. И хотя в период с 1981-го по 2010-ый год существовало множество различных операционных систем с графическим интерфейсом, были выбраны лишь самые значимые, оказавшие наибольшее влияние на современный дизайн иконок.

История в картинках

Работа и аспирантура в Швейцарии

Reading time3 min
Views21K
Здравствуйте, дорогие хабравчане. Так вышло, что около полугода назад у меня получилось устроиться на работу в Швейцарии, в швейцарскую федеральную политехническую школу (EPFL) в Лозанне. К текущему моменту накопилось множество различных впечатлений, о которых я и хочу рассказать.
Читать дальше →

Canonical представит новый шрифт

Reading time1 min
Views1.5K
Как сообщает лидер команды дизайнеров Canonical Иванка Маиц, в компании готовят новый шрифт. Уже сейчас те, кто имеет статус Ubuntu Members, могут получить доступ к закрытому PPA. Ожидается, что работа над шрифтом будет завершена 8 августа, и тогда бета будет доступна для всех.

Шрифт Ubuntu полностью основан на формате Трутайп и полностью поддерживает кодировку Юникод. Он содержит расширенные наборы символов латиницы, политонические греческие символы и расширенную кириллицу.

Ожидается, что шрифт будет включен в Ubuntu 10.10. Точные детали лицензии ещё неизвестны, но он точно будет бесплатен для использования и распространения.

Есть слайды презентации — FontDevelopment.pdf, на которых можно увидеть сам шрифт.

UPD: не совсем понятно, чья это разработка — Canonical или Dalton Maag. Учитывая наличие скриншотов с Windows в презентации :)

UPD 2: примеры использования (спасибо Malamut):

Уже больше 100 экспериментов c Chrome

Reading time1 min
Views2.5K
В прошлому году был запущен Chrome Experiments — сайт для демонстрации инновационных веб-экспериментов на основе открытых стандартов, таких как JavaScript и HTML5. Вчера количество предлагаемых на нём экспериментов достигло ста.



После того, как 18 месяцев назад был запущен сайт, браузеры значительно улучшились. Большим шагом вперёд стало широкое внедрение и поддержка HTML5, который становится стандартом во всех современных браузерах. Новые функциональные возможности — такие, как теги video и canvas, тоже вдохновили на некоторую работу. Трудно подобрать лучшие эксперименты, но особо стоит отметить Destructive Video, SketchPad и Harmony.

Если вы ещё не видели Chrome Experiments, то определённо стоит потратить на это время в Google Chrome или в любом другом современном браузере. А разработчики могут предложить там свои работы.

Технический прогресс в цифрах

Reading time1 min
Views3.4K

На основе данных Яндекс.Маркета аналитики Яндекса подготовили исследование, посвященное тому, как изменились некоторые товары – сотовые телефоны, цифровые фотоаппараты, ЖК-телевизоры, цифровые плееры и GPS-навигаторы – за последние два года.

Казалось бы, что существенного могло произойти за столь короткий срок? Ан нет: телефоны стали заметно технологичнее, цифровые «мыльницы» – легче и немного дороже, плееры – наоборот, дешевле и тяжелее, телевизоры – больше и разнообразнее. Интересные подробности и причинно-следственные связи ищите в полном тексте исследования (также доступном в pdf-формате).

Читать дальше →

Улучшаем админку

Reading time6 min
Views80K
Одно из слабых мест джанго-админки — главная страница. Идея авто-группировки моделей по приложениям и вывод столбиком в одну колонку работает только на начальных этапах, дальше это становится просто неудобно — куча лишней информации и довольно сложные пути для того, чтобы добавить полезную. Ну, например, чтобы названия приложений писались русскими буквами — полностью перекрывать шаблон.

И тут на помощь приходит django-admin-tools. С этим приложением минут за 20 можно получить «приборную панель» с произвольной группировкой приложений/моделей, вкладками, любым числом колонок, различными блоками, которые каждый пользователь сможет расставить, как ему удобнее, скрывать и сворачивать по желанию, закладками, настраиваемым меню и удобным способом добавления во все это хозяйство всего, чего только можно придумать.

Вот так, например, сейчас выглядит админка к сайту НадоВместе:

image
(это только часть, вот скриншот целиком)

Разберемся поподробнее.
Читать дальше →

Information

Rating
Does not participate
Location
Bonn, Nordrhein-Westfalen, Германия
Date of birth
Registered
Activity